Comprehending Psychiatric Therapy
Psychiatric therapy, also known as psychotherapy or counseling, is a kind of psychological health treatment that includes speaking to a qualified expert to address psychological and psychological concerns. Therapists utilize various techniques to assist clients understand and handle their thoughts, sensations, and habits. These techniques can include cognitive-behavioral therapy (CBT), psychodynamic treatment, and humanistic treatment, among others.
Benefits of Psychiatric Therapy:
Enhanced Emotional Wellbeing: Therapy can help in reducing symptoms of anxiety, depression, and other mental health conditions.
Better Coping Skills: Clients learn reliable methods to manage stress and difficult scenarios.
Enhanced Self-Awareness: Therapy promotes a deeper understanding of oneself, resulting in individual growth and self-improvement.
Encouraging Environment: A therapist supplies a safe and non-judgmental area to check out and reveal emotions.
Actions to Find a Psychiatric Therapist Near You
Examine Your Needs:
Determine Your Goals: Determine what you desire to achieve through treatment, whether it's handling a particular condition, improving relationships, or improving general well-being.
Consider Your Preferences: Think about the kind of treatment that may match you best, the gender and age of the therapist, and their restorative approach.
Research Local Therapists:
Online Directories: Utilize platforms like Psychology Today, GoodTherapy, and TherapyTribe to find therapists in your location.
Health Care Providers: Ask your primary care physician or a psychological health service provider for suggestions.
Neighborhood Resources: Check with regional clinics, hospitals, and recreation center for mental health services.
Assess Credentials and Experience:
Licensure: Ensure the therapist is certified and certified by relevant professional bodies.
Specializations: Look for therapists who focus on the issues you are dealing with.
Evaluations and Testimonials: Read online reviews and testimonials from previous customers to determine their effectiveness.
Consider Accessibility and Cost:
Location: Choose a therapist whose workplace is hassle-free to reach, or think about online therapy if travel is a barrier.
Insurance coverage: Verify whether the therapist accepts your insurance coverage and comprehend the coverage information.
Moving Scale Fees: Some therapists use sliding scale costs based upon earnings, making psychological healthcare more available.
Initial Consultation:
First Meeting: Schedule an initial consultation to evaluate your convenience and compatibility with the therapist.
Ask Questions: Inquire about their therapeutic technique, experience with your specific issues, and what you can anticipate from sessions.
Tips for Choosing the Right Therapist
Trust Your Gut: The restorative relationship is built on trust. If you feel comfortable and understood throughout your preliminary assessment, it's a good indication.
Inquire About Therapy Style: Different therapists have various designs. Some are more instruction, while others take a more collaborative approach. Understanding this can assist you find the right fit.
Examine Availability: Ensure the therapist has availability that lines up with your schedule.
Consider Cultural and Personal Fit: A therapist who shares your cultural background or worths can often offer a more meaningful and efficient restorative experience.
Common Therapeutic Approaches
Cognitive-Behavioral Therapy (CBT): Focuses on changing unfavorable thought patterns and habits.
Psychodynamic Therapy: Explores unconscious ideas and previous experiences to understand present behavior.
Humanistic Therapy: Emphasizes personal growth and self-actualization.
Dialectical Behavior Therapy (DBT): Combines CBT with mindfulness techniques, often utilized for treating borderline personality condition.
Household Therapy: Addresses problems within household dynamics to improve relationships and communication.
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s).
Q: How do I know if I require therapy?
A: If you are experiencing relentless sensations of unhappiness, anxiety, or tension, or if your emotion is impacting your every day life, it might be helpful to look for treatment. Additionally, treatment can be helpful if you are handling a particular concern such as a relationship problem or a distressing event.
Q: What should I anticipate in my very first treatment session?
A: The first session is usually an introductory conference where the therapist will collect details about your background, current issues, and goals. This session assists both you and the therapist identify if you are an excellent suitable for each other.
Q: How long does therapy usually last?
A: The period of treatment varies depending on the specific and the problems being dealt with. Some individuals may see substantial improvement in a couple of sessions, while others might gain from longer-term treatment. Your therapist can supply a more specific timeline based upon your needs.
Q: Is therapy private?
A: Yes, treatment is confidential. Therapists are bound by ethical and legal guidelines to protect your personal privacy. Nevertheless, there are a few exceptions, such as if there is a threat of damage to yourself or others.
Q: What if I do not feel comfy with my therapist?
A: Trust and comfort are necessary in therapy. If you do not feel at ease with your therapist, it's alright to seek a various one. Therapeutic success frequently depends upon the quality of the relationship in between the therapist and the client.

Q: How do I know if my therapist works?
A: Over time, you need to notice a decrease in your signs and an improvement in your total well-being. Routine feedback and open communication with your therapist can assist assess development and make any essential changes to the treatment strategy.
